He was speaking after inaugurating the 120th year birth anniversary celebration of Dr B R Ambedkar jointly organised by the district administration, Zilla Panchayat and other departments at Kala Mandira on Thursday. Speaking on the occasion, he said “It is our duty to realise the dream of Dr B R Ambedkar. We should dedicate ourselves to build a society with equality.” Calling Ambedkar as the real time humanist, he said Ambedkar was a dreamer who dreamt of a free society with the presence of equality and brotherhood.

Informing about various social justice programmes undertaken by the State government for the development of backward community he said, the government has granted Rs 4,633 crore under Special Block Project this year.

 A sum of Rs 20 crore has been granted for opening model hostels in 10 districts. A sum of Rs 3,358 crore has been reserved for tribal projects, he said.

In his talk, Karnataka University Kannada Study Centre Director Prof Durgadas urged for the need for the establishment of a society with equality. The fight in the future should not be based on ‘caste’ issue, but it should be an ideological fight, he insisted.

“Education is a weapon to overthrow all the problems. There is no point in limiting the leaders to a caste. Ambedkar must be a role model, for he fought against inequality after pursuing higher education,” he said.

Presiding over the function, MLA C T Ravi said a clean society can be formed when untouchability is ousted from each house.

Procession

The portrait of Ambedkar was brought to the venue in a procession which was marked by dance and songs. The procession which started off in old taluk office premises, passed through Thogarihankal circle and reached Kuvempu Kalamandir.
